Abstract

The dissemination activity of exploring damen (rice straw) waste as liquid organic fertilizer is a form of Tridharma of higher education for community service practiced by four lecturers. This activity has several main goals: increasing public awareness, particularly among residents of RT 20 Sadar Sriwijaya Village, Bandar Sribhawono District, about the importance of utilizing damen waste to be used as liquid organic fertilizer, rather than being thrown away or simply burned after the harvesting process is complete. Socialization activities are carried out in two ways: material delivery and practice daily. Based on the socialization, it was discovered that the participants achieved the socialization's objectives with good criteria in general. As a result, the public knowledge, particularly among residents of RT 20 Sadar Sriwijaya Village, Bandar Sribhawono District, East Lampung Regency, on the use of damen waste and chicken eggshell waste is still low, so socialization is required to raise awareness of the use of agricultural waste as fertilizer

Abstract

This report analyzes the Quality of Service (QoS) of 4G LTE networks from Telkomsel and XL operators in Painan, West Sumatra. Along with the rapid advancement of telecommunications technology, improving service quality is a top priority. This research uses drive test method with TEMS Pocket application to measure latency, jitter, packet loss, and throughput parameters. The analysis results show that Telkomsel has a higher throughput, reaching 4362 Kbps, compared to XL's 4013 Kbps. Latency for both operators was measured to be poor, at 1554 ms for Telkomsel which was slightly better than XL with 1677 ms. Jitter also showed similar results, with Telkomsel at 1554 ms and XL at 1677 ms. In addition, packet loss on Telkomsel was recorded at 0.021% and on XL at 0.14%, both of which fall into the excellent category. These findings provide insights for operators to improve network quality and overcome existing problems. Thus, this research contributes to a deeper understanding of 4G network performance in the Painan area and serves as a reference for the development of telecommunications infrastructure in the Painan area, especially Indonesia.

Abstract

Matlab software was applied in solving physics cases in electronics using value calculation programs and Eigenvectors. The physics case solved is an moving oscillator circuit consisting of five capacitors and four inductors. The purpose of this program is to determine the value and the Eigenvectors that can be obtained. The method used is to utilize the problem of values and Eigenvectors in the Matlab program. In the case of oscillator motion, each capacitor's size and inductor system have been determined according to the system.. The equation of motion for the capacitor and inductor system is reviewed at each point of the inductor and the function used is  called the ansatz function, then differentiated twice concerning time. By using the Matlab program application, the results obtained show that by using eig (Eigen) command the Matlab program can accurately show the results of running (execution) values and Eigenvector.

Abstract

Kegiatan pengabdian kepada masyarakat ini dilaksanakan di SMK Negeri 2 Padang dengan fokus pada jurusan Teknik Jaringan Komputer dan Telekomunikasi. Program ini bertujuan untuk meningkatkan pemahaman serta keterampilan siswa dalam merancang dan mengimplementasikan sistem pintar berbasis Internet of Things (IoT). Permasalahan utama yang dihadapi mitra meliputi keterbatasan pemahaman tentang konsep IoT, minimnya pengalaman praktik, keterbatasan sarana prasarana, serta kesiapan siswa menghadapi tuntutan dunia kerja. Untuk menjawab permasalahan tersebut, kegiatan dilakukan melalui tahapan persiapan, penyusunan materi, pelaksanaan pelatihan, praktik langsung, serta evaluasi. Materi pelatihan mencakup pemrograman dasar mikrokontroler Arduino, pengoperasian sensor dan aktuator, hingga penerapan IoT menggunakan ESP32/ESP8266 yang terintegrasi dengan aplikasi Blynk dan Telegram. Hasil pelatihan menunjukkan peningkatan signifikan pada aspek pengetahuan, keterampilan, dan kompetensi siswa, yang dibuktikan melalui evaluasi kuesioner dengan mayoritas responden memberikan penilaian positif. Meskipun manfaat ekonomi belum sepenuhnya dirasakan secara langsung, kegiatan ini telah memberikan kontribusi nyata dalam menyiapkan siswa menghadapi perkembangan teknologi sekaligus menjadi fondasi bagi terciptanya peluang pengembangan di masa mendatang.
